Transaction a1ef2afe15277845898edbe69119ee91bfd69a84ab7e96007ae52b351f10860f

1 Input
2 Outputs
  • a1ef2afe15277845898edbe69119ee91bfd69a84ab7e96007ae52b351f10860f:0
  • value  18796500
    address  1FzuVAnLatnLTVWKwST56EH9MUBp83Ceqh
  • a1ef2afe15277845898edbe69119ee91bfd69a84ab7e96007ae52b351f10860f:1
  • value  21371897
    address  1GkPSVyhhHf2rwSDFq8iW9DdduAckpRmvq